Titles in This Set Small Talk: 10 ADHD Lies and How to Stop Believing Them Dirty Laundry: Why Adults with ADHD Are So Ashamed (and What We Can Do to Help) Details Condition: New Format: Paperback ISBN: 9789124338138 Publisher: Square Peg Age Range: Adult Overview This two-book paperback collection brings together Richard and Roxanne Pink's Sunday Times bestselling ADHD titles in one set. Written by the couple behind the viral @ADHD_Love community, both books blend candid personal stories with practical strategies for adults living with ADHD and those who love them. Whether newly diagnosed or supporting a partner, friend or family member, this bundle offers validation, humour and real tools to turn shame into self-acceptance and everyday frustration into understanding. About the Books Small Talk: 10 ADHD Lies and How to Stop Believing Them tackles the toxic internal narratives so many ADHDers carry — from "I am lazy" to "I quit everything I start." Drawing on responses from their 2.5 million-strong online community, Richard and Roxanne unpick where these core beliefs come from and offer compassionate reframes, practical exercises and a genuinely funny, warm voice throughout. It's designed to help readers stop being their own harshest critic and start building a kinder, more workable relationship with their neurodivergent brain. Dirty Laundry: Why Adults with ADHD Are So Ashamed turns its attention to the everyday shame around hygiene, cleaning, timekeeping and relationship friction that many adults with ADHD quietly struggle with. Structured around common ADHD symptoms, each chapter pairs an honest, funny anecdote from Rich and Rox's own relationship with clear, brain-friendly strategies that actually work — plus guidance for partners and family who want to respond with patience rather than frustration. Together, the two books form a rounded toolkit: one focused on rewiring self-belief, the other on repairing daily life and relationships. About the Authors Richard Pink and Roxanne Pink (also known as Rox, née Emery) are the couple behind @ADHD_Love. Richard, a former banker, is the neurotypical half of the partnership, while Roxanne — a platinum-selling songwriter diagnosed with ADHD in 2021 — is the ADHD half. Together they create candid, funny content reaching millions worldwide, and have co-written two Sunday Times bestselling books exploring ADHD, shame and self-acceptance with warmth and honesty.
